Mated FASTQ reads in non-interleaved format MUST be aligned or all reads could potentially be discarded. Need to index read ids and check the pairs to see if they are in the file but slightly out of order. If so, should fix order. If can't be found, discard the read or place in unpaired/unmated/frag file.
